The Master of Education with Professional Educator License is for aspiring educators with a bachelor’s degree in a field other than education. Upon successful completion, graduates earn a master’s degree and an Illinois Professional Educator License. Options with licensure for this program include: • Elementary Education • Middle Grades Education • Secondary Education • Special Education •

Visual Arts Education

Theory and practice integrate through professional coursework and field experiences in area schools. These experiences provide opportunities for future educators to observe skilled teachers, practice emerging skills, and apply knowledge gained from university coursework to elementary, middle, and secondary classrooms. The licensure program culminates in an advanced internship (student teaching) during which teacher candidates synthesize the knowledge, skills and dispositions required in the teaching profession.
